The “Subpar” Recovery: A Long-standing Misunderstanding
Anirvan Banerji () and
Lakshman Achuthan
Challenge, 2015, vol. 58, issue 2, 139-148
Abstract:
Is the slow growth recovery and expansion a break from past patterns? These two economists argue that it is consistent with a long-term trend toward slower growth that started in the 1970s. It is not likely that rapid economic growth will return anytime soon.
